Output dd64b03b1236c752c25022157f56fe51b7f8c1123547a4059800f00202c2880a:1

value
2391735
script pubkey
OP_0 OP_PUSHBYTES_20 89af3395ec8fa647572e70bdb9cec43d0442a30f
address
bc1q3xhn890v37nyw4ewwz7mnnky85zy9gc0psa9dl
transaction
dd64b03b1236c752c25022157f56fe51b7f8c1123547a4059800f00202c2880a